Creating an English country home style can be a delightful journey that embraces warmth, comfort, and a touch of nostalgia. This design aesthetic is all about blending rustic charm and inviting elements that evoke a serene cottage feel. When I think of English country decor, I envision soft hues like muted greens, gentle blues, and warm creams that capture the essence of nature. These colors not only create a calming environment but also complement the beauty of natural materials.

Incorporating cottage decor tips into your home doesn’t have to be daunting. Start with the essentials—wooden furniture, perhaps a charming farmhouse table or a cozy rocking chair, creates the perfect focal point. Mixing matched patterns with floral prints and classic plaids adds an element of whimsical charm. Consider adding elements like hand-stitched quilts and vintage accessories to enhance that cozy vibe, making your space not just beautiful but also deeply personal.

Bringing nature inside is key to achieving the quintessential English country home style. Fresh flowers, potted herbs, and even a small indoor garden can infuse your space with life and fragrance. Opting for natural materials is crucial; think stone, wood, and textiles that tell a story. Handcrafted items like woven baskets and rustic pottery can add a refined touch while keeping that cottage spirit alive.

Lighting plays a vital role in creating an inviting atmosphere. Soft, warm lighting from lamps and candles illuminates the space beautifully. Imagine curling up with a good book, surrounded by the gentle glow of lamps with linen shades—this is where comfort meets style.

Creating an English Country Home Style

The English Country Home style is a unique design aesthetic that embodies warmth, comfort, and the beauty of nature. This style is reminiscent of classic cottages nestled in the charming countryside of England. It’s characterized by a blend of rustic and elegant elements that create an inviting atmosphere. If you’re passionate about creating a cozy haven that reflects your love for nature and simplicity, this guide will provide you with five essential steps to achieve the English Country Home style.

Step 1: Understanding the Core Elements

To create an English Country Home style, it’s crucial to understand its core elements. This aesthetic is deeply rooted in a love for nature, so you’ll often find natural materials and earthy color palettes. Key components include:

  • Natural Materials: Incorporate wood, stone, and clay. Furniture made from reclaimed wood or vintage pieces adds character.
  • Floral Patterns: Fabrics and wallpaper with floral designs evoke the essence of English gardens.
  • Warm Colors: Opt for soft earthy tones like sage green, muted blues, and warm yellows to create a calming environment.

By focusing on these elements, you’ll set a solid foundation for your English Country Home style. Drawing from personal experiences, I’ve always found that adding elements of nature, such as wooden frames or stone accents, creates a grounding feeling in any space.

Step 2: Selecting the Right Furniture

Furniture selection is crucial in establishing the English Country Home style. The goal is to find pieces that reflect comfort while also serving as functional decor. Consider the following tips when choosing your furniture:

  • Overstuffed Sofas and Chairs: Look for cozy, plush seating that invites you to relax. Fabrics like linen or velvet in muted tones enhance the overall feel.
  • Vintage Finds: Antique or vintage furniture adds a sense of history and warmth. Consider visiting local flea markets or antique shops.
  • Natural Wood Tables: A sturdy wooden dining table serves as a centerpiece for gatherings, contributing to the rustic charm of an English Country Home.

I recall the joy of finding a beautifully worn oak table at a local estate sale. It has become the heart of my home, where family and friends gather for meals and laughter. Investing in quality furniture that tells a story is a key aspect of this design style.

Step 3: Embracing Layers and Textures

Layering textures is an essential design principle in creating warmth and interest in your space. Here are ways to incorporate various textures effectively:

  • Mix Fabrics: Combine different fabrics, such as chunky knits, delicate linens, and soft velvets. Throw pillows and blankets can add depth to your seating areas.
  • Area Rugs: Use layered rugs to define spaces and bring softness underfoot. Choose patterns that complement the textiles in your room.
  • Wall Treatments: Consider wainscoting or beadboard for your walls. These elements enhance the rustic charm while offering visual interest.

During my own home transformation, I experimented with various textured throws and cushions on my sofa. The variety made the room feel inviting and comfortable, encouraging effortless socializing and relaxation.

Step 4: Creating a Welcoming Atmosphere

Creating an inviting atmosphere is fundamental to the English Country Home style. Here are strategies to foster a welcoming environment:

  • Layered Lighting: Use a variety of lighting sources, including chandeliers, table lamps, and wall sconces. Soft, warm lighting creates an inviting glow, particularly during the evenings.
  • Cozy Nooks: Designate areas for relaxation with comfortable seating, shelves filled with books, or a well-placed side table for tea. These nooks become cherished spots in any home.
  • Personal Touches: Incorporate family photos, heirlooms, or artwork that resonates with your personality and history. These items make your space uniquely yours.

One of my favorite additions to my home is a cozy reading corner with a soft armchair, a vintage lamp, and a small bookshelf filled with beloved books. It has become my retreat, and I encourage everyone to carve out a little sanctuary within their own spaces.

Step 5: Integrating Outdoor Elements

The English Country Home style seamlessly weaves the outdoors into the indoor living experience. Here’s how to bring the beauty of nature inside:

  • Indoor Plants: Add potted plants such as ferns, succulents, or flowering plants to breathe life into your spaces. They not only purify the air but also add natural beauty.
  • Garden Views: If possible, orient your seating areas towards windows that offer views of your garden. This connection to nature enhances the overall ambiance.
  • Natural Elements in Decor: Incorporate items like sea stones, driftwood, or flowers in vases as table centerpieces. These elements create a harmonious balance with nature.

Each spring, I love filling my home with fresh peonies and sweet peas from my garden. They not only add vibrant color but also infuse my home with lovely fragrances that evoke the essence of an English country garden.
